Jack read 1/6 of a book on Monday and another 1/3 of it on Tuesday. He took another 4 days to finish reading the book. He read the same number of pages on each of the 4 days.

What fraction of the book did he read on each of the 4 days?

If he read 40 pages on each of these 4 days, find the number of pages in the book.

    1/3 = 2/6 ... + 1/6 = 3/6 or 1/2 of the book. Now there is 1/2 left to read 40 pgs each day ... 160 pgs ... 160 is half the book. So 160*2 = 320 total pages.
